## Building Access — Spares Room (Hullbrook Annex)

Contractors: the spare hardware room is down the east corridor on the ground floor, third door on the left. Sign in at the front desk first and grab a visitor lanyard. Anything you take out, jot it in the blue logbook — yes, even the little stuff. The door self-locks, so don't wedge it. To get in, punch in the code below.

staff pass of hagug-taguf = bdg-HJ-9

Subject: Bloom filter ownership — Cachewell

Future maintainers,

Context: Cachewell sits in front of the Pebblestore key-value store. A bloom filter screens lookups so misses don't hit disk. It's tuned for ~1% false positives; resizing happens during the nightly compaction window. Known sharp edge: the filter is rebuilt from a snapshot, so writes during rebuild can cause brief false negatives — there's a fallback path for that.

Ownership of the filter, its tuning, and the rebuild job has moved. The current owner is named below.

account owner for bahif-yageg: Eliath Ulair Quenvan Kasok

## Runbook: Ledgerpond connection pooling

Welcome aboard! Ledgerpond talks to its database through a shared connection pool, and most of our late-night pages trace back to pool exhaustion. Quick rule of thumb: if you see "acquire timeout" errors, check for leaked connections before touching pool size. Never bump the max above what the database tier can handle — ask in the team channel first. The pool is configured with the following values.

deployment values, yagef-yawip:
ELIOX_PIN=5303
ELIOX_METRICS_HOST=metrics.eliox.paliqworks.corp
ELIOX_LOG_LEVEL=error
ELIOX_TENANT=praiel